The OiD124345-1900 is a premium-grade polymer lithium-ion battery cell engineered as a core power component for manufacturers developing equipment intended for use in hazardous or potentially explosive environments.
Produced by Shenzhen Jianheng Technology Co., Ltd, this cell is designed to deliver stable electrical performance, predictable energy behavior, and robust safety characteristics, supporting system-level explosion protection and intrinsically safe (IS) design concepts.
In hazardous area applications, explosion protection is achieved at the complete device level, not by individual components alone.
The role of the battery cell is to provide electrical stability, controlled energy release, and consistent behavior under stress, forming a reliable foundation for safety engineering.
The OiD124345-1900 supports this approach through:
Stable nominal voltage (3.7 V) with a flat discharge profile
Limited continuous charge and discharge capability (0.5C), facilitating current control
Low internal resistance to minimize heat generation
Strict factory voltage control to ensure predictable integration behavior
This lithium-ion cell is a component.
Final ATEX, IECEx, or other explosion protection certifications are obtained at the complete device level, through appropriate system design incorporating certified protective circuits, current limiting, thermal management, and safety barriers.
Shenzhen Jianheng Technology provides detailed technical data and test information to support customers’ safety engineering and certification processes.
| Parameter | Specification | Value for IS-Oriented Design |
|---|---|---|
| Nominal Voltage | 3.7 V | Stable voltage platform |
| Rated Capacity | Min. 1900 mAh | Predictable energy budgeting |
| Max Charge Voltage | 4.2 V | Standard Li-ion integration |
| End-of-Discharge Voltage | 3.0 V | Controlled depth of discharge |
| Max Continuous Charge Current | 0.5C (950 mA) | Easier current limiting |
| Max Continuous Discharge Current | 0.5C (950 mA) | Supports energy control |
| Internal Resistance | ≤ 80 mΩ | Reduced internal heating |
| Nominal Energy | 7.03 Wh | Suitable for low-power IS devices |
| Mode | Temperature Range | Condition |
|---|---|---|
| Charging | 15 ~ 45°C | 0.5C CCCV |
| Charging (Low Temp) | 5 ~ 15°C | 0.2C CCCV |
| Discharging | -10 ~ 45°C | 0.2C – 0.5C |
Charging below 0°C is not permitted due to lithium plating risk and reduced cycle life.
The following tests demonstrate the inherent robustness of the cell, providing a reliable basis for device-level explosion protection design:
Overcharge resistance (no fire, no explosion)
Over-discharge tolerance
Thermal cycling (-40°C to 75°C)
Mechanical shock and vibration
Drop test (1.0 m)
High temperature & high humidity exposure
Low pressure (aviation transport conditions)
These results confirm the cell’s suitability as a high-reliability power component in safety-critical designs.

|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Thickness | ≤ 12.0 mm |
| Width | ≤ 43.0 mm |
| Height | ≤ 45.0 mm |
| Tab Width | 5.0 ±0.2 mm |
| Tab Length | 9.0 ±1.0 mm |
Dimensions measured at 50% state of charge.
Recommended storage voltage: 3.70 – 4.00 V
Storage SOC: approx. 50%
Recharge interval: every 6 months (3 months with PCM)
ROHS compliant materials and packaging
